最常见的方式是直接构造一个异常对象,并传入一个描述性的字符串。
优化PHP函数性能需减少执行时间与内存消耗,避免重复计算。
基本上就这些常见方法。
使用C++的union或variant(C++17)更合适,但为了简单兼容性,这里用类继承或枚举+联合方式。
利用专业距离API的优势 针对上述问题,更推荐的解决方案是利用专业的距离计算API。
要格式化显示,通常需要结合数学运算和条件判断,将其转换为更易读的单位,比如KB、MB或GB。
基本上就这些。
然后在 join() 和 select() 操作中,我们使用 col("df1.id") 和 col("df2.id") 来明确指定 id 列所属的DataFrame。
影响浮点数精度的因素 浮点数精度和计算结果受到多种因素的影响,主要包括: 底层硬件: 浮点数运算最终依赖于底层硬件的支持。
很多时候,我们也会看到混合架构:核心Web应用运行在容器中,而一些辅助性的、异步的、事件驱动的组件则采用无服务器函数来实现。
在我看来,这不仅仅是语法糖,更是一种处理数据集合的优雅哲学。
核心思路是结合数据库的 LIMIT 子句控制每次查询的数据条数,并通过URL参数传递当前页码,计算出偏移量来获取对应数据。
4. 总结与最佳实践 本文详细介绍了如何将DevExtreme等前端框架生成的过滤数组转换为MySQL的 WHERE 子句。
nil 是特定类型的“未初始化”状态,而零值是所有类型的默认初始值。
实现原理 计算周期长度:通过DataFrame.nunique()方法,可以计算出stop列中唯一元素的数量,这通常代表了一个完整周期内的不同站点数量。
8 查看详情 package main import "fmt" func main() { fmt.Println("Hello from a static gccgo binary!") }编译步骤: 确保已安装gccgo: 在大多数Linux发行版上,可以通过包管理器安装gccgo。
定义观察者接口 观察者通常是一个抽象基类,包含一个更新接口,供具体观察者实现。
在我多年的开发经验中,bufio几乎是处理文件或网络I/O的“万金油”,尤其在以下几种场景中,它的性能提升是立竿见影的: 处理大型文本文件: 无论是读取日志文件、CSV文件,还是解析配置文件,只要文件内容较大且需要逐行、逐字或逐块处理,bufio.Reader都能发挥巨大作用。
如果您的数据使用不同的货币符号(例如 €、¥)或根本没有货币符号,则需要相应地调整正则表达式。
本文将深入探讨这一问题的原因,并提供一个专业且可靠的解决方案。
本文链接:http://www.ensosoft.com/420327_162fbb.html